AvailableBriar Roseleeann Courtesy Listing is a young, medium-sized female tortoiseshell cat living in Fort Leavenworth, KS. She is fully house trained, spayed, and her vaccinations are up to date.
About Briar Roseleeann Courtesy Listing
Briar Roseleeann Courtesy Listing needs to find a new family due to major life changes in her current home. Briar has her own treadmill, tower, window seats, toys, litter box with cabinet, and even a motion sensor water filter—all of which will come with her. She’s a uniquely talkative tortoiseshell who has plenty of personality, loves a good chase, and actually likes to play tag with people. Historically, she seems to prefer female company and has no trouble making her opinions known. Raised with other kittens in her early shelter days, Briar became a bit of an explorer—known for making quick escapes from the playroom to check out new territory. She’s continued to be playful and curious since then. Multiple times a "Pet of the Week" in the Fort Leavenworth Lamp, she's ready for a new place to settle in and have some fun. What type of living environment is this breed usually best suited for?
Tortoiseshell cats like Briar Roseleeann Courtesy Listing typically do well in various home settings, from apartments to larger homes. They enjoy spaces where they can climb, play, and observe the world around them.
How much outdoor space does this breed typically need?
Most domestic cats, including Briar Roseleeann Courtesy Listing, don’t require outdoor space and often thrive as indoor pets. A window perch or cat tree can give them plenty of stimulation.
Is this breed typically suitable for homes with children?
Tortoiseshell cats can be good with children if they are properly socialized, but individual temperament matters. Briar Roseleeann has shown she can be playful and social, traits that can work well around respectful kids.
